Bouffalant is a Normal-type Pokémon from Unova (Generation 5) in Pokémon GO. It has a maximum Combat Power (CP) of 3,200 when powered up to Level 50 with perfect 15/15/15 IVs. Bouffalant has base stats of 195 Attack, 182 Defense, and 216 Stamina, giving it a total stat product of 593.
Bouffalant can be used in various battle formats depending on its moveset and the current meta. Its shiny form is available in Pokémon GO.
In Partly Cloudy weather, Bouffalant receives a weather boost increasing its catch CP and spawn rate. The buddy walking distance for Bouffalant is 3km per candy.

Bouffalant's Attack stat is 195 (Good). A decent Attack stat that allows Bouffalant to contribute meaningful damage.
With 182 Defense (Excellent) and 216 Stamina (Excellent), the total stat product is 593. This gives Bouffalant reasonable durability in battle. Compared to other Normal-type Pokémon, Bouffalant's stat distribution is balanced.

Bouffalant appears as a high-tier Raid Boss. Focus on Fighting-type counters for maximum damage. With strong counters, 2-3 trainers can defeat it. After the raid, catch Bouffalant at Level 20 (1,524 - 1,598 CP) or Level 25 with weather boost (1,905 - 1,998 CP). A 100% IV (hundo) will have exactly 1,598 CP.
Bouffalant can be found in the wild, hatched from Eggs, obtained through Research tasks, and during events. In Partly Cloudy weather, it receives a spawn boost. The buddy distance is 3km per candy — use Pinap Berries for double candy when catching.
